Their Occupations typically started all-around 14, plus they retired at 22 (lifestyle expectancy at enough time was around 35).|Many of the kisaeng of the time carried out in dining places or entertainment houses to receive a dwelling, and they have been normally noticed for a vacationer attraction for your Japanese in Korea, Specially Seoul.[three] Although There exists info on prostitution within Korean background concerning the kisaeng about the generations from pre-modern day to up to date situations, there is tiny information on prostitution plus the local climate which the kisaeng were exposed to through the colonial period of time. Previous to the Japanese profession, kisaeng were being courtesans, artists, and poets. However, throughout the 1920s, although Korea remained beneath Japanese occupation, the position of kisaeng shifted from entertainers to intercourse staff. This changeover permitted the Japanese police to get Management in excess of feminine bodies throughout the prostitution licensing technique that Japan utilized.}

Due to their frequenting the taverns and visitor-houses with the town, kisaeng were generally One of the most educated on area affairs. This is why, they had been from time to time a essential source of intelligence.

She's no longer that mischievous younger Girl.|Official histories of Korea never mention kisaeng normally.[47] They enter only once in a while into official data including the Goryeosa or Veritable Information with the Joseon Dynasty. As an example, the Royal Protocols, or Ŭigwe (?�궤; ?��?, documents names of those that labored to arrange for crucial court docket rituals, and some kisaeng are shown as needleworkers.[forty eight] However references to kisaeng are very popular within the yadam or "anecdotal histories" of later on Joseon and Silhak thinkers which include Yi Ik and Chŏng Yagyong, called Tasan, who gave some considered for their function and station in Culture.}

And yet this inherited curse arrived with 1 extraordinary edge: kisaeng apprentices were the one girls in Joseon entitled to a proper training.

To make sure you, to amuse, to be familiar with, and also to companion men, mentally and socially, is their Main duty, their Main profession, and their most earnest study. The Kisaeng Lady is, as a rule, somewhat far better educated than the concubine, greater educated, quite quite possibly, compared to the spouse; for the Kisaeng have to make her way, and keep any placement she gains, entirely by private expertise, personal attractiveness, and personal attainments.
